You will need a deep socket to match the bolt size on your steering column, a ratchet, and an Allen key (4mm). A torque wrench is recommended to ensure that you re-tighten the bolt to the correct specification after installing the hub kit. The torque specifications are generally included with our hub kits.
This is purely a personal preference but you want to ensure that the wheel diameter is not too small because it will require greater turning effort the smaller it is from stock. In our opinion a wheel, one size smaller than stock will yield greatest dividends, it will feel much more responsive, provide greater steering input for racing and autocrossing and will not require a noticeable effort to turn. If you are autocrossing or racing you may also want to investigate the relative merits of the wheel covering material.
Leather is by far the most popular covering material chosen by our clients. It is very easy to keep clean, feels and looks luxurious and comes in a tremendous selection of styles and colors. It is the perennial favorite of car owners.
Leatherette is now closing in on our leather wheels as a preferred covering material, because of cost and also because our leatherette is sometimes virtually indistinguishable from our more costly leather wheels. These wheels are so close to leather in looks that we have to point out to our clients the difference between them and leather. They feel like leather but do not breathe as well as leather though. In our opinion, they are a bargain for what you get.
Suede is the preferred material for track use because it provides good grip even with clammy hands, it does however show wear much quicker than smooth leather. Most of our suede wheels also come with a distinct contrasting band at the 12 o’clock position, to quickly inform the driver where “straight ahead” is, when he is pre-occupied with keeping the car on the track through turns.

First you need to determine if we make a hub kit that fits your car. Your stock wheel is an integral wheel and hub unit and is generally made to fit your car only. Our hub kits and wheels are manufactured to fit virtually any car and we do this by separating the wheel from the hub. We manufacture a specific and unique hub kit for almost any make or model of car on the market. This hub kit will fit your car just like your factory hub so that your horn can function like it came from the factory. We then mate it to any of our wheels making it possible for you to select any wheel we manufacture. This method allows you an unlimited choice of wheel size, style, and covering material.
